The annual Orange Wine Festival kicks off this weekend! Held over the next three weekends, the festival celebrates the vibrant wine and food culture of the Orange region, renowned for its exceptional cool-climate wines.

The annual Orange Wine Festival is back this spring! Taking place over three weekends (it begins this weekend and runs until November 3), the festival offers a colourful and diverse program of over 40 events.

These events highlight the best of the Orange region, catering to experienced oenophiles, wine enthusiasts and newcomers alike. The range of experiences on offer includes intimate wine tastings, gourmet food and wine pairings, vineyard tours and masterclasses by professional winemakers, giving you a greater appreciation and understanding of cool-climate wines.

Signature experiences will include:

Sip and Savour

Includes wine tastings paired with canapés.

Date: Friday October 25
Time: 5:30–8:30pm
Location: Hotel Canobolas
Price: $80 per person

Orange Wine Show Trophy Winners Masterclass

Includes all trophy-winning wines from the Orange Wine Show paired with food from Michael Manners.

Date: Saturday October 26
Time: 1–3pm
Location: Ferment
Price: $80 per person

Dining @ Altitude

Includes a three-course meal in the vines prepared by Richard Learmonth and Matt Bremerkamp paired with trophy-winning wines from the Orange Wine Show.

Date: Saturday November 2
Time: 12–4pm
Location: To be revealed
Price: $290 per person
